Personal Background

Paul Johnson holds a Bachelor of Arts in Business Administration and a history major from Arizona State University, complemented by executive education from Harvard Kennedy School. He began his career in public service at a young age, elected to the Phoenix City Council and later becoming the youngest Mayor of Phoenix, where he navigated the city through the 1990 recession. Johnson transitioned to business, co-founding Redirect Health and several other multimillion-dollar ventures, focusing on affordable healthcare and real estate. His leadership roles and business acumen underscore a blend of public service and entrepreneurial experience.

Political Ideas

Paul Johnson's political identity is marked by a distinctive blend of fiscal conservatism and progressive social policies. He champions economic development and trade while simultaneously advocating for environmental sustainability and civil rights. Johnson's tenure as Mayor of Phoenix showcased his ability to balance budgetary constraints with progressive initiatives, such as establishing Martin Luther King Jr. Day in Arizona and combating juvenile crime. His unique approach to healthcare, advocating for a free-market model while co-founding a company to provide affordable care, adds another layer of ideological complexity. Johnson's strategic political maneuvering, including his push for independent voter participation, further distinguishes him as a candidate who operates at the intersection of traditional and unconventional policy stances.

Campaigns
1998: Arizona State Governor

Election History

Arizona gubernatorial election, 1998

361,552 votes (35.53%)

Loss

Winner: Jane Dee Hull

Democratic Primary results

109,044 votes (100.00%)

Win
1994: Arizona State Governor

Election History

Arizona Governor 1994, Democrat Primary

73,512 votes (28.00%)

Loss

Winner: Eddie Basha
